ALERT – Cargill Pet Food Recall

April 17, 2012

The following alert of a recall was sent out by the FDA. Cargill Animal Nutrition recalls River Run and Marksman dry dog food due to aflatoxin levels above acceptable limits. HSUS-An End to Shelter Gas Chambers

June 23, 2013

Texas has joined other states in banning the use of the gas euthanasia chamber throughout the state. Treating Equine Eye Lacerations

April 26, 2015

While equine eye lacerations are a common occurrence, they should be regarded as serious injuries. As with any eye problem, your veterinarian should be called in to treat them.
